Waratahs 33-40 Blues, Allianz Stadium

Blues managed to resist a late surge from Waratahs as they sealed a 33-40 victory in their Super Rugby encounter at Allianz Stadium on Saturday.

As Waratahs failed to score any point in the first half, Reiko Ioane and Scott Scrafton scored a try each while Piers Francis contributed with conversions on both the occasions and added four more penalties as well to take Blues to 26 point lead.

Waratahs showed more intent at the start of the second half with Israel Folau and Tolu Latu strolling past the post but Reiko and Akira Ioane replied back with tries of their own to maintain a 28 point lead.

The hosts dominated the final 15 minutes with a converted try from Bernard Foley while Folau danced past the post for the second time in the game to reduce the trail to 14 points. Despite, replacement Paddy Ryan going past the line in the final minute, Waratahs succumbed to a seven point defeat.

Waratahs are positioned second in Australian Conference while Blues continue to languish at the bottom of New Zealand Conference.
